Circuit City / Kodak Contest Helps Shelters
We're always so focused on people and companies who do harm to our faithful four-legged companions that we sometimes forget to honor the people and companies who do good for them.
Kodak and Circuit City (via their Firedog service) have been running a contest to find the next dog to represent the firedog service in advertisting.
In addition to the prize of having their dog appear in a nationally televised commerical, the local humane society of the winner's choice will receive $50,000. Additionally, each of the 20 finalists will see their favorite local humane society awarded $1,000. But, like they say in infomercials, "that's not all!"
In addition, the 20 humane societies chosen by the finalists will split a prize pool of up to $100,000 based on the results of the online voting. Altogether, the 20 animal charities could share donations totaling $170,000.
To qualify to receive a donation from the contest, a humane society must 1) be active in providing safe shelters, fostering, or adoptive services for canines, 2) be a "no-kill" shelter, and 3) be registered as a 501 (c)(3) tax- exempt free entity, subject to Sponsors' approval. Celebrity Apprentice Promotes Dog Rescue
Pedigree is sponsoring an episode of NBC's Celebrity Apprentice in which the contestants are tasked with creating an awareness campaign for Pedigree's annual adoption drive. The episode is slated to air on January 10th. Pedigree's Annual Adoption Drive kicks off on February 7th. The winning campaign will be aired during USA Network's airing of The 132nd Annual Westminster Kennel Club Dog Show on February 11th and 12th.
"I'm pleased to be able to partner with PEDIGREE(R) on 'The Apprentice' and help bring attention to the important issue of homeless dogs," said Donald Trump. "I firmly believe that everyone deserves a second chance and these dogs are no exception. This is an exciting partnership for us on the show and one that I hope will help do some good for all of the dogs in shelters and breed rescues nationwide."
The episode is an extension of the annual PEDIGREE(R) Adoption Drive, the cause-related campaign the brand created four years ago as a means to rally dog lovers to come to the aid of the more than four million dogs in shelters and breed rescues across the country, half of whom never make it out.
"At PEDIGREE(R) we believe every dog deserves a loving home, so we're proud to partner with 'The Celebrity Apprentice' to further shine a spotlight on the dog adoption crisis," said Rob Leibowitz, Vice President of Marketing Mars Petcare US. "For four years, we've infused this campaign with emotion, because as dog lovers, this cause is very near and dear to our hearts. Our hope is that after this episode airs, the importance of dog adoption will be a cause that hits home for dog lovers everywhere."
To help bring the issue to life and spur consumer action, the two teams going head-to-head are charged with creating a community awareness campaign which appropriately conveys the message of The PEDIGREE(R) Adoption Drive. In order to get properly prepped, contestants make a visit to a local Manhattan animal shelter as well as review previous communications developed in support of the Adoption program.
